The genius of Plasma lies in its constraints. By focusing laser-like on stablecoin settlement, it sidesteps the "jack-of-all-trades" pitfalls that congest general-purpose chains. Its full EVM compatibility via Reth is a masterstroke of pragmatism. It means the rich tapestry of wallets, bridges, and dApps from the Ethereum ecosystem plugs in seamlessly. Developers aren’t learning a new language; they’re deploying on a familiar but radically optimized operating system.
The real game-changer, however, is in the user experience, architected at the protocol level. Gasless USDT transfers aren’t a mere dApp feature; they’re baked into the chain’s logic. Imagine a world where a small business in Manila can receive USDT from a partner in Dubai without ever thinking about ETH for gas. It’s a subtle but monumental shift—it makes the stablecoin the complete unit of account and medium of exchange, not just another asset on a ledger.
Then there’s the speed. Sub-second finality via PlasmaBFT isn’t just a technical spec; it redefines point-of-sale potential. A coffee paid for with USDT settles before the barista hands over the cup. This performance, combined with the proposed Bitcoin-anchored security, creates a compelling duality: the front-end experience is frictionless and instant, while the back-end security borrows from the most battle-tested ledger in history. It’s a deliberate design for a maturing industry—user-friendly on the surface, uncompromisingly robust beneath.
For institutions, the appeal is clear. Treasury operations demand predictability. Stablecoin-first gas means transaction costs are calculable in dollars, not in a volatile utility token. This isn't just convenient; it’s a requirement for corporate adoption.
